Japan Automotive Image Recognition Camera Market was valued at USD 0.9 Billion in 2022 and is projected to reach USD 2.0 Billion by 2030, growing at a CAGR of 11.0% from 2024 to 2030.
The Japan automotive image recognition camera market is rapidly evolving, driven by advancements in artificial intelligence (AI) and machine learning technologies. The increasing demand for enhanced safety features in vehicles, along with the rise of autonomous driving systems, is fostering a robust growth trajectory in the sector. Automotive image recognition cameras play a crucial role in the real-time identification of objects, lanes, and obstacles, providing critical data for safety and navigation systems.
These cameras are utilized in various applications such as parking assistance, lane-keeping assistance, collision warning systems, and autonomous driving. The Japanese automotive industry, known for its technological prowess and innovation, has been a significant player in driving the adoption of these cameras. With an ever-growing need for precision in vehicle automation, the market for automotive image recognition cameras is experiencing increased investment from both established automotive manufacturers and tech companies.
Industries require automotive image recognition cameras that are capable of delivering high-resolution images in all weather conditions, ensuring the highest levels of safety and reliability. Key requirements from industries include real-time processing capabilities, accuracy in detecting obstacles, and compatibility with other in-vehicle systems such as radar and lidar. Additionally, the automotive sector is increasingly demanding cameras that are cost-effective, easy to integrate into existing vehicle architectures, and capable of functioning in diverse environments.
